自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(24)
  • 资源 (1)
  • 收藏
  • 关注

转载 用C#实现HTTP协议下的多线程文件传输

很多人都有过使用网络蚂蚁或网络快车软件下载互联网文件的经历,这些软件的使用可以大大加速互联网上文件的传输速度,减少文件传输的时间。这些软件为什么有如此大的魔力呢?其主要原因是这些软件都采用了多线程下载和断点续传技术。如果我们自己来编写一个类似这样的程序,也能够快速的在互联网上下载文件,那一定是非常愉快的事情。下面我就讲一讲如何利用C#语言编写一个支持多线程下载文件的程序,你会看到利用C#语言编写网

2011-06-03 07:50:00 551

原创 ToolTip for Disabled Element in Silverlight

<br /><br />I noticed that there are many conversations departing in Silverlight forums regarding tool tip support for disabled elements in Silverlight. Silverlight program manager also accepts here that having the ToolTip not show on a disabled element is

2011-02-18 16:04:00 569

转载 SilverLight3的Chart的一些技巧

本例主要包含下列技巧:1、动态产生Chart图形;2、点击数据点DataPoint,响应selectChanged事件;3、使用Style模板,动态设置DataPoint样式;本例实现功能:(1)程序加载后进入AreaChart显示数据,在同一坐标轴上显示两个Series图形。(2)两Series分别使用不同的Y轴,鼠标悬停在数据点上方,ToolTip显示定制数据.(3

2009-12-30 15:58:00 1955 2

转载 C#编程方式使用Silverlight toolkit Chart

   一、基础介绍<a style="line-height: normal !important; color: #333333; word-break: break-all; text-decoration: underline;" onclick="function onclick(){function onclick(){tagshow(event, Si

2009-12-30 15:55:00 2273

转载 使用C#实现网站用户登录

 我们在写灌水机器人、抓资源机器人和Web网游辅助工具的时候第一步要实现的就是用户登录。那么怎么用C#来模拟一个用户的登录拉?要实现用户的登录,那么首先就必须要了解一般网站中是怎么判断用户是否登录的。HTTP协议是一个无连接的协议,也就是说这次对话的内容和状态与上次的无关,为了实现和用户的持久交互,网站与浏览器之前在刚建立会话时将在服务器内存中建立一个Session,该Session标识了

2009-11-10 15:00:00 620

转载 使用C#登录带验证码的网站

 验证码的由来几年前,大部分网站、论坛之类的是没有验证码的,因为对于一般用户来说验证码只是增加了用户的操作,降低了用户的体验。但是后来各种灌水机器人、投票机器人、恶意注册机器人层出不穷,大大增加了网站的负担同时也给网站数据库带来了大量的垃圾数据。为了防止各种机器人程序的破坏,于是程序员想出了只有人眼能够识别的,程序不容易识别的验证码!验证码是一个图片,将字母、数字甚至汉字作为图片的内容

2009-11-10 14:58:00 474

原创 C#模拟键盘登录网站

//登录网站(登录过程中不要有任何其他键盘、鼠标操作)            System.Diagnostics.Process.Start("http://writeblog.csdn.net/PostEdit.aspx?entryId=4311700");            System.Threading.Thread.Sleep(1000);            SendKeys.

2009-07-01 08:35:00 423

转载 含有Flash的网页如何通过校验?-DivCSS教程

关于W3C的xhtml和css校验,在某些时候大家都是比较看重的。不过我现在要强调,校验只是检测代码的一种手段,不是我们制作符合Web标准网站的最终目标。我们制作符合Web标准网站的意义在于内容、结构、表现相分离,使我们的页面代码更简洁,更精减,更快速。  提交我们的网页看W3C的校验,目的在于查看我们的代码是不是符合规范,是不是有错误与使用不妥的东西存在,是我们在制作符合Web标准网站的过程中的

2009-02-19 16:27:00 447

转载 ASP.NET WEB页面多语言支持解决方案

首先建立语言档,在项目中加入.resx文件例如:  message.zh-cn.resx 简体中文  message.zh-tw.resx 繁体中文  message.en        英文  ..............    ============================================  然后利用Name --Value 键值对 填入你要在页面上显示的语言 

2008-08-05 08:45:00 348

转载 教你在线开发HTML编辑器

:1,新建一个用户控件:HtmlEdit.ascxhtml代码:    function CheckForm(){     if(document.all(edit).style.display==none)        {            CheckFormHtml();        }          document.aspnetForm..value = getCont

2008-07-31 23:19:00 464

转载 编写高性能 Web 应用程序的 10 个技巧

使用 ASP.NET 编写 Web 应用程序的简单程度令人不敢相信。正因为如此简单,所以很多开发人员就不会花时间来设计其应用程序的结构,以获得更好的性能了。在本文中,我将讲述 10 个用于编写高性能 Web 应用程序的技巧。但是我并不会将这些建议仅局限于 ASP.NET 应用程序,因为这些应用程序只是 Web 应用程序的一部分。本文不作为对 Web 应用程序进行性能调整的权威性指南 — 一整本书恐

2008-06-26 18:14:00 376

转载 针对ASP.NET页面实时进行GZIP压缩优化的几款压缩模块的使用简介及应用测试

在介绍之前,先简单说一说ASP.NET服务端GZIP压缩模块的作用及工作原理,很多人编写网页的时候页面因为使用了大量的JS特效又或者放置很多大型动态广告导致了页面或脚本体积庞大,通常都会使用一些压缩工具本地对页面或脚本进行一定的压缩后再上传到服务器,但这样的压缩工具一般压缩率有限,优化自然也不明显,本文章介绍的压缩模块的作用就是对asp.net的页面或脚本等资源进行高强度GZIP压缩(一般能压缩到

2008-05-20 16:02:00 407

转载 解决IE7的window.close()弹出确认提示框

一、打开新页面,原页面关闭,且不弹出确认提示框a href="javascript:op();">打开a>SCRIPT LANGUAGE="JavaScript">var a;function op(){   a=window.open("about:blank","_top");   a.document.write(""javascript:self.opener=null;self.clos

2008-05-15 17:35:00 940

转载 C#中子线程控制进度条的一个简单例子

using System;using System.ComponentModel;using System.Windows.Forms;namespace WindowsApplication4...{    /**////     /// gui 类    ///     public partial class Form1 : Form    ...{        public Form1(

2008-05-08 17:44:00 363

转载 ASP.NET几种进行性能优化的方法及注意问题

网站的性能对于ASP.NET程序开发人员来说非常重要。一个优秀的网站虽然有美观的页面设计,完善的服务功能,但是打开网页时有长时间的延迟,用户最终将会无法忍受。尤其对于大型的电子商务网站而言,每秒钟有数万用户同时访问,没有良好的网站性能,根本无法满足庞大的需求。ASP.NET作为全新一代的动态网页生成系统,它在平台性能方面与原有的ASP相比已有了一个本质的提高。但要在此基础上开发出专业水准的、符

2008-05-07 07:59:00 382

转载 ASP.NET性能优化问题

一、SqlDataRead和Dataset的选择  Sqldataread优点:读取数据非常快。如果对返回的数据不需做大量处理的情况下,建议使用SqlDataReader,其性能要比datset好很多。缺点:直到数据读完才可close掉于数据库的连接  (SqlDataReader 读数据是快速向前的。SqlD

2008-05-07 07:56:00 382

转载 asp.net程序性能优化的七个方面

一、数据库操作 1、用完马上关闭数据库连接   访问数据库资源需要创建连接、打开连接和关闭连接几个操作。这些过程需要多次与数据库交换信息以通过身份验证,比较耗费服务器资 源。ASP.NET中提供了连接池(C

2008-05-07 07:47:00 378

原创 ASP.NET应用程序结构及安全规划

通过上一篇文章《规划基本 ASP.NET 应用程序》的学习,有了基本的目的和为解决方案开发的用户方案列表后,您需要开始筹划整体的体系结构。主要目标是标识应用程序的逻辑方面和物理方面,即如何将应用程序拆分为各种有用的部分。在本节中还添加了安全性方面的内容。安全是在规划的“一开始”您就需要考虑的问题,而不是在开发周期中“最后添加”的内容。我们稍后会在本节中详细讨论这个问题。   从逻辑上讲,您需要规划

2008-05-06 09:22:00 367

转载 循序渐进讲解数据表的十二个设计原则

数据表的设计原则: (1)不应针对整个系统进行数据库设计,而应该根据系统架构中的组件划分,针对每个组件所处理的业务进行组件单元的数据库设计;不同组件间所对应的数据库表之间的关联应尽可能减少,如果不同组件间的表需要外键关联也尽量不要创建外键关联,而只是记录关联表的一个主键,确保组件对应的表之间的独立性,为系统或表结构的重构提供可能性。 (2)采用领域模型驱动的方式和自顶向下的思路进行数据库设计,首先

2008-05-06 09:20:00 497

转载 在sql2005的查询语句中,区分大写的查询方法

--sql2005,就用下面的方法.  --就是在字段名后加 collate Chinese_PRC_CS_AS_WS   --区分大小写、全半角字符的方法  --测试数据create table 表(fd varchar(10))insert into 表select aa=aaunion all select Aaunion all select AA --全角Aunion all

2008-05-04 17:44:00 640

转载 浅析ASP.NET 2.0的用户密码加密机制

1 加Salt散列  2 ASP.NET 2.0 Membership中与密码散列有关的代码  声明:本文所罗列之源代码均通过Reflector取自.NET Framework类库,Anders Liu引用这些代码仅出于学习和研究的目的。  前一段关于密码的存储问题产生了一些讨论。我所看到的景象是,首先在cnbeta新 闻中提到中国某银行将强制冻结密码过于简单(如6个8)的帐户,引发了争论。一方认

2008-05-01 08:40:00 419

原创 使用Gridview和ObjectDataSource轻松实现自定义分页

使用Gridview和ObjectDataSource轻松实现自定义分页

2008-04-15 09:33:00 299

原创 ASP.NET 2.0中的跨页面提交

ASP.NET 2.0中的跨页面提交简介        在ASP.NET 1.X 版本中,页面都是提交到自己本身,并不能方便的指定需要提交的目的页面。例如FirstPage.aspx中的button只能提交到FirstPage.aspx,而不能提交到SecondPage.aspx。很多时候,ASP.NET 1.X这样工作方式使我们的开发方式受到不少限制。熟悉ASP/JSP/PHP的朋友

2008-01-11 13:18:00 304

原创 ASP.NET 2.0使用FileUpload控件上传文件示例

在ASP.NET 2.0中使用FileUpload服务器控件很容易的就能将文件上传到服务器,一个简单的例子如下:aspx: 程序代码http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d">http://www.w3.org/1999/xhtml" >    FileUpload上传文件示例-Mzwu.com           

2008-01-11 12:23:00 474

ASP.NET 2.0 代码生成工具

这是一个可以生成完整解决方案的代码生成工具。 生成方式采用三层结构,微软件企业库,使用CodeSmith模板生成解决方案。模板可自由扩展,并且提供所有组件的源码。 此工具生成的功能很完善,不多说了大家用了就知道了。 使用方法: 首先安装CodeSmith,解压后运行NetTiers.cst文件。配置相应属性即可生成项目。 *.cst就是CodeSmith模板

2007-12-28

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除